Former deputy governor of Lagos State, Femi Pedro, has officially assumed office as Nigeria’s High Commissioner to Australia after presenting his Letters of Credence to Australia’s Governor-General.
Pedro disclosed this in a statement posted on his verified Facebook page on Tuesday, announcing that he formally submitted his credentials to Australia’s Governor-General, Her Excellency Sam Mostyn, on Tuesday, June 23, 2026.
According to him, the ceremony marked the official commencement of his diplomatic duties in Australia, New Zealand, Fiji, Solomon Islands and the Oceanic States.
